What Goes Into an Asphalt Shingle Roof Job in Hastings?

When we talk about asphalt shingle roofing, we're really talking about putting a solid, layered protection system on your home. This process involves stripping off your old roof right down to the bare deck, then checking that decking for any damage. After that, we put down new underlayment, install drip edge, and finally, lay out your chosen asphalt shingles. Oh, and we make sure all the flashing around chimneys, vents, and skylights gets a proper seal, too.

Why Are Asphalt Shingles a Good Fit for Hastings's Climate?

Hastings weather really puts roofs through their paces. We get those scorching summers, then freezing winters, and let's not forget the hail and strong winds that seem to pop up out of nowhere. Good news, though: asphalt shingles are actually built to stand up to all that. They flex when temperatures swing wildly, and they've got decent impact resistance—super important when a hailstorm decides to pay a visit.

When we install asphalt shingles, we make sure they're put on right. That's how they give you excellent waterproofing, keeping your home dry and safe from heavy rains or melting snow. This is a big deal, preventing water damage and those mold problems nobody wants. We secure every shingle properly, so it stays put even when the wind really starts to howl.

An asphalt shingle roof, properly put on here in Hastings, usually sticks around for 20 to 30 years. That's really going to depend on the shingle quality you pick and, of course, how well you keep it up. Sure, things like those brutal hail storms or long stretches of high winds can cut that time short. But honestly, today's shingles? They're made pretty tough for our kind of weather.
